| Pos | Team | Pld | W | D | L | GF | GA | GD | Pts | Qualification or relegation |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Juventus | 11 | 9 | 1 | 1 | 33 | 10 | +23 | 28 | Qualification to Champions League group stage |
| 2 | Napoli | 10 | 9 | 1 | 0 | 29 | 7 | +22 | 28 | |
| 3 | Internazionale | 10 | 8 | 2 | 0 | 20 | 7 | +13 | 26 | |
| 4 | Lazio | 10 | 8 | 1 | 1 | 26 | 11 | +15 | 25 | |
| 5 | Roma | 9 | 7 | 0 | 2 | 16 | 5 | +11 | 21 | Qualification to Europa League group stage |
| 6 | Sampdoria | 9 | 5 | 2 | 2 | 18 | 12 | +6 | 17 | Qualification to Europa League second qualifying round |
| 7 | Fiorentina | 10 | 5 | 1 | 4 | 18 | 11 | +7 | 16 | |
| 8 | Milan | 11 | 5 | 1 | 5 | 16 | 16 | 0 | 16 | |
| 9 | Atalanta | 10 | 4 | 3 | 3 | 17 | 13 | +4 | 15 | |
| 10 | Chievo | 10 | 4 | 3 | 3 | 13 | 15 | −2 | 15 | |
| 11 | Bologna | 10 | 4 | 2 | 4 | 9 | 11 | −2 | 14 | |
| 12 | Torino | 10 | 3 | 4 | 3 | 14 | 17 | −3 | 13 | |
| 13 | Udinese | 10 | 3 | 0 | 7 | 16 | 21 | −5 | 9 | |
| 14 | Cagliari | 10 | 3 | 0 | 7 | 8 | 18 | −10 | 9 | |
| 15 | Sassuolo | 10 | 2 | 2 | 6 | 5 | 16 | −11 | 8 | |
| 16 | Genoa | 10 | 1 | 3 | 6 | 10 | 16 | −6 | 6 | |
| 17 | Crotone | 10 | 1 | 3 | 6 | 6 | 20 | −14 | 6 | |
| 18 | Hellas Verona | 10 | 1 | 3 | 6 | 6 | 22 | −16 | 6 | Relegation to Serie B |
| 19 | SPAL | 10 | 1 | 2 | 7 | 8 | 19 | −11 | 5 | |
| 20 | Benevento | 10 | 0 | 0 | 10 | 3 | 24 | −21 | 0 |
Updated to match(es) played on 28 October 2017. Source: Serie A, Soccerway
Rules for classification: 1) Points; 2) Head-to-head points; 3) Head-to-head goal difference; 4) Goal difference; 5) Goals scored; 6) Draw.[1]
